Central Asia Mining Congress opens new investment opportunities to the world

Having established itself as region's only truly international capital
raising platform, The Central Asia Mining Congress is coming back for its 5th
edition. With the continuous growth of the global demand for base and precious
metals we see more and more global major companies as well as international
investors shifting their focus to non-traditional mining locations.Central Asia
and Caucasus are renowned for its number and variety of mineral deposits;
countries of the region hold some of the worlds largest shares of chromium,
#gold, uranium and many more. Being a region with enormous potential for further
development of the #mining sector, Central Asia and Caucasus become an
attractive destination for foreign investors. However, while the potential is
vast, there are few pitfalls that foreign investors should take into
consideration before entering the market: • Regulations • Infrastructure •
Communication By bringing together representatives from the local mining
community, mining regulators and international mining and investment
communities, Central Asia Mining Congress connects local mines with global
partners and gives an opportunity to get the latest update on the upcoming
projects, recent changes in the mining policies and tremendous networking
opportunities. Now moving into its 5th year, Central Asia Mining Congress is
committed to bring even more local miners as well as international investors.
